Course Content

• Water Quality Parameters and Analysis for Hotels
• Water Treatment Technologies: Membranes and Disinfection for Hotels
• Hotel Water Distribution Systems and Hygiene
• Legionella Control and Prevention in Hotel Water Systems
• Water Conservation and Sustainability Strategies for Hotels
• Troubleshooting and Maintenance of Hotel Water Treatment Systems
• Water Treatment Chemicals and their Safe Handling
• Regulatory Compliance for Hotel Water Systems (including relevant legislation)
• Water Treatment System Design for Hotels (including sizing and selection)

Career path

Career Roles in Water Treatment (UK) Description
Water Treatment Technician Operate and maintain water treatment systems in hotels; crucial for hygiene and guest satisfaction. Requires practical skills and knowledge of water chemistry.
Water Treatment Engineer Design, install, and manage advanced water treatment systems; essential for large hotels with complex needs. Requires strong engineering background and problem-solving skills.
Water Quality Analyst Monitor water quality, ensuring compliance with regulations; vital for maintaining hygiene standards and preventing outbreaks. Requires analytical skills and knowledge of water quality parameters.
Hotel Water Management Specialist Oversees all aspects of hotel water management including treatment, conservation, and cost-effectiveness. Requires leadership and management skills along with a strong understanding of water treatment.
